Electroscope is used for finding the presence of charges in an object:
- Electroscope is the device that useful in the detection by the static charges presence on objects.
- If you can touch the "metallic disk" with a negative or positively charged object, the charge will reach to the leaf and metal plate.
Electroscope is used for finding the type of charges in an object:
- An electroscope is a scientific instrument which is used for finding the electric charge presence on the body.
- It also detects the charge by the test objects movement because of the "Coulomb electrostatic force" on it.
Electroscope is used for finding intensity of charges in an object:
- The charge amount on an object is directly proportional to the voltage of the object.
- It can be used for finding the charge type and its intensity of the charge.
